问答详情
源自:8-3 prototype属性

prototype的问题

为什么bosn.x可以输出101

而不Nunnly.x就不能输出101

提问者:Memoryin 2015-11-15 22:06

个回答

  • xiterjia
    2016-04-15 21:34:50

    因为下面已经又对Student.prototype 再赋值了,而值是 { y : 2 };

    即Student.prototype有且仅有一个值,y  =》 值为2;

    而nunnly 的还有其他的两个属性,一个是className,这个是实例化的时候添加上去的值

    另外name 和 age 则是Student.__proto__ 向上查找的 Person.prototype 上的属性

  • 韩天天
    2015-12-03 09:35:47

    哈?Nunnly.x是什么